Murali Kumar A Malaysian delegation led by Tunku Zain Al-Abidin, head of the Institute of Democracy and Economic Affairs (IDEAS), Malaysia, visited Bangalore University as part of their official visit to India. They interacted with Vice-Chancellor Dr. Jayakara S.M. and the University’s deans. The meeting focused on exploring avenues for collaboration between Bangalore University and Malaysian universities, including Memoranda of Understanding (MoUs), student exchange programmes, joint academic and research initiatives, international conferences, academic workshops, innovation promotion, and cultural exchange programmes.
